I looked for a space saving sub enclosure similar to Q-Forms or JL Stealth boxes for my SL2. If there is one whoever makes it isn't intent on anyone knowing about it. So...........I decided to make my own. It will reside in the rear corner of the trunk between the right rear strut tower and the tail light. It is removeable and slips down into that well that is there. The front baffle to mount the sub is 3/4 MDF. I had a 10" so I will use it. I am guessing it will end up being about 1 cu ft. and I intend to leave it sealed as opposed to vented/ported. It will not interfere with the trunklid hinge or obstruct the wiring for the tail light. The top of the enclosure will be round to mimic the curve of the sub. I may post pics soon, I have some progress pics, but hope to finish it by the weekend and post complete pics step by step. Has anyone else wished for a nice prefab enclosure for out cars? It won't be anykind of an SPL hunter, but will add a bit of nice punch. Got tired of the clunky square box that ate up stowage space....that's what happens with wife and kids. Let me know what U all think.
